transposable element silencing by siRNA-mediated DNA methylation
|
GO_0141010 |
[A transposable element silencing mechanism mediated by RNA-directed DNA methylation. RNA-directed DNA methylation is a gene silencing process in which small interfering RNAs (siRNAs) guide DNA methylation to the siRNA-generating genomic loci and other loci that are homologous to the siRNAs for de novo DNA methylation. This results in a heterochromatin assembly, a chromatin conformation that is refractory to transcription.] |

ribosome hibernation
|
GO_0141014 |
[A cellular process that results in the silencing of ribosomes in quiescent cells. Quiescence takes place when cells encounter unfavorable conditions and cease to grow in bacteria and yeast. It also takes place in some specialized cells in higher eukaryotes, such as eggs. Ribosomes in a hibernation state are kept silent via association with proteins with inhibitory and protective functions.] |
